Florida CFO Accompanies President, Governor to Tour Storm-Damaged Sunshine State

Florida’s Chief Financial Officer Tom Gallagher accompanied President George W. Bush and Governor Jeb Bush on a tour of storm-affected areas along the east coast Wednesday.

Gov. Bush and Gallagher also visited the Charlotte County Emergency Operations Center to meet with disaster response officials. Gallagher, who on Tuesday deployed the Department of Financial Services’ Mobile Response Unit to Ft. Pierce, also dispatched additional staff to more than 20 disaster recovery sites statewide.

“We’re now dealing with a statewide recovery effort,” Gallagher said. “It’s my job to make sure Florida’s insurance consumers are treated fairly and are met by an adjuster as quickly as possible, so they can start on the road to recovery.”

“The president’s support and encouragement to storm victims, emergency responders, and relief and recovery volunteers is greatly appreciated,” Gallagher said. “Even though our recent storms have brought terrible hardship, it’s inspiring to see federal, state and local organizations and neighbors helping neighbors, to rebuild our homes and communities.”

After touring many of the areas affected by Hurricane Frances, Gallagher deployed the Mobile Response Unit (MRU) to assist Floridians in filing insurance claims and quickly resolving insurance problems.

The MRU remains deployed at the Furniture Mart Shopping Center (Old Ft. Pierce Outlet Mall) at 2817 Peters Rd. in Ft. Pierce. The site is accessible from Exit 152, Okeechobee Rd., of the Florida Turnpike or Exit 129 of I-95.

Available on the mobile unit are satellite and cellular phones, computers and other information resources to allow staff to assist victims immediately, in their communities. The unit will also help insurance agents and adjusters locate policyholders.
